Systems of linear differential equations of the type occurring in the theory of radioactive transformations are normally solved by direct integration. For certain complex systems solutions may contain a formidable number of terms and therefore would be extremely laborious to derive. This paper presents a more practical method for solving such systems of equations. By means of a recurrence formula the method provides simple, compact, readily derivable expressions, and considerably reduces the length of numerical computation. The method is well suited for use with digital computers.
